Technology
Uniswap is a decentralized exchange (DEX) that allows users to trade Ethereum-based tokens directly with each other. It uses an automated market maker (AMM) model, which means that there is no central order book and all trades are executed automatically. This makes Uniswap a very efficient and user-friendly way to trade cryptocurrencies.
Chainlink is a decentralized oracle network that provides smart contracts with access to real-world data. This is essential for smart contracts to be able to interact with the real world and to execute complex tasks. Chainlink is a very important project in the blockchain ecosystem, and it is used by some of the largest and most popular decentralized applications (dApps).
Use Cases
Uniswap is primarily used for trading Ethereum-based tokens. It is a great option for users who want to swap tokens quickly and easily. Uniswap is also popular with traders who want to take advantage of arbitrage opportunities.
Chainlink is used for a wide variety of applications, including:
* Providing smart contracts with access to real-world data
* Verifying the authenticity of data
* Facilitating cross-chain communication
* Enabling decentralized financial (DeFi) applications
Chainlink is a very versatile project with a wide range of potential applications. It is likely to play a major role in the future of the blockchain ecosystem.

Tips for Investing in Cryptocurrency
Here are a few tips for investing in cryptocurrency:
* Do your own research. Don't just invest in a cryptocurrency because someone else is telling you to. Make sure you understand the technology, the use cases, and the team behind the project.
* Invest only what you can afford to lose. The cryptocurrency market is volatile, and there is always the potential for your investment to lose value.
* Diversify your portfolio. Don't put all of your eggs in one basket. Spread your investment across a variety of cryptocurrencies.
* Be patient. Cryptocurrency is a long-term investment. Don't expect to get rich quick.
* Store your cryptocurrency safely. Use a hardware wallet or a reputable exchange to store your cryptocurrency.
